Tourist Visa

Indian citizens planning to visit South Korea for tourism are required to obtain a visa prior to arrival, as there is no visa-on-arrival facility for Indian nationals.

To obtain a South Korean tourist visa as an Indian citizen, you'll need to apply for a C-3 visa, which is a short-term visa for tourism and leisure, and you'll need to submit a completed visa application form, passport, passport-size photos, and proof of financial stability. 

Required Documents: 

  • Completed Visa Application Form: Ensure you fill it out accurately and completely. 
  • Passport: Your passport must be valid for at least six months beyond your intended stay in South Korea. 
  • Passport-size Photo: Submit a recent passport-size photo. 
  • Proof of Employment or Business Documents: Provide evidence of your employment or business. 
  • Financial Documents: Show proof of your financial stability, such as bank statements, salary slips, or income tax returns. 
  • Additional Documents: Depending on your specific circumstances, you may need to provide additional documents. 
  • Travel Itinerary: Provide a detailed plan of your trip, including dates and destinations. 
  • Round Trip Ticket: Provide a proof of round trip ticket.

If you're planning a short-term visit for tourism, you might also need to apply for a Korea Electronic Travel Authorization (K-ETA), depending on your nationality. You can find more information and apply at the official K-ETA website.

For applicants in India, the Korea Visa Application Center is the official partner of the Embassy of the Republic of Korea. You can apply for a visa, book appointments, and track your application through their website.
